Divorce Attorney Fees in Galveston

The average attorney fees in Galveston are about $300 per hour, ranging from $140 to $450 per hour. They mostly depend on the location and the lawyer’s experience. The total Galveston divorce lawyer cost may be somewhere between $3,000 and $18,000.

Attorneys and law firms may offer different fee arrangements for their clients. Here are the main types of lawyer fees:

  • Hourly rate is the most common type of arrangement when a lawyer charges hourly for their services. The rates are determined by the region, experience, qualification, and reputation and may differ for different types of cases.
  • Flat fee is a fixed sum a lawyer may charge for certain types of cases, knowing the approximate time it will take to complete them. It is mostly typical in simple cases with no contested issues or if an attorney only helps with one particular service in the entire case.
  • Consultation fee may be charged either hourly or on a flat-fee basis. It is usually paid for a single meeting with an attorney to get legal advice.
  • Retainer fees are very much like a deposit paid upfront as a guarantee that the attorney’s services will be paid for. This set fee is usually calculated by multiplying the hourly rate by some number of hours expected to be spent on the case. Unfortunately, the unused money left after the case is over is not always refunded.
  • Contingency fees are based on the percentage of the amount the plaintiff is awarded as a result of negotiations or final judgment. While this type of arrangement is highly favored in medical malpractice and personal injury cases, it is not typical for divorces due to ethical considerations.
  • Additional costs are expenses a lawyer may charge for certain services not included in their fee arrangement. Therefore, it is advisable to clarify what is not part of your attorney’s hourly or flat fee from the very start.

Most often, the total payment will be set by agreement between you and your lawyer. It can include the fixed fee for the initial consultation; hourly rate for the time spent on meetings with you, negotiations with your spouse’s attorney, completing the paperwork, attending the court hearings, etc.; and additional costs for services provided by third parties like fees for notary, photocopies, postal services, etc.

Should You Hire a Lawyer for Your Divorce?

You definitely need a lawyer if you have a highly contested divorce, in which you cannot agree with your spouse on some issues. In such cases, an attorney can help you to negotiate, settle the disputes in your best interests, fill in the right forms, file them in a proper way, and obtain the most advantageous outcome for you.

You are strongly recommended to hire a lawyer if:

  • You have a high-net-worth divorce;
  • Your divorce involves complex property division disputes;
  • You suspect that your spouse hides or lies about their assets, income, and expenses;
  • You require spousal support, and your spouse believes you do not;
  • You have children and need to settle child custody and support disputes;
  • Your spouse is highly uncooperative and refuses to make any settlements with you;
  • You have issues with establishing paternity;
  • You need any modifications to the previously established orders;
  • You are a victim of domestic violence.

If you do not have any of the listed issues, you may file for an uncontested divorce and get a cheap divorce in Galveston, Texas. When you are able to reach all the agreements with your spouse, all you need to do is get the necessary forms, fill them out, file them with the court, and get your divorce decree at a minimal cost.

What Is the Cheapest Way to Get a Divorce in Galveston?

In Texas, you have two options if you want to minimize your expenses in the divorce process. You may either look for free legal aid or resort to online divorce.

1. Free Legal Aid Services

A range of public and private organizations in the United States provide free or low-cost legal aid. Their services range from legal advice to special programs for low-income or marginalized citizens. However, to qualify for their help, you should provide some proof of indigence, disability, domestic violence, discrimination, etc.
